I will keep my fingers crossed that everything is o.k. Have they done blood tests? Maybe the gestational age has been miscalculated and she really isn't 7 weeks along yet.

I second the suggestion to try to get a referral to an infertility specialist for the next time. Or at least ask about progesterone supplements during early pregnancy. My levels were low with Hannah, and they were worried I would miscarry. They put me on progesterone, had to increase it after a little while, and I didn't miscarry. They did blood tests every two days to make sure my HCG and progrsterone levels were where they were supposed to be.
